On behalf of the Organizing Committee, I am delighted to invite you to attend the Eleventh International Congress of Toxicology (ICT XI) that will be held July 15 — 19, 2007, in Montréal, Québec. The ICT XI scientific program is structured around the theme of "Toxicology: Discovery Serving Society", emphasizing the role of toxicology as a scientific discipline for the betterment of humanity. Eminent scientists from more than 50 countries will be gathering in Montréal to present their research findings and discuss current topics of interest to fellow toxicologists. The topics to be covered range from mechanisms of teratogenesis and carcinogenesis, to the evaluation of safety concerns regarding pharmaceutical products, food, and environmental chemicals. Moreover, topics of broad interest such as the public’s perception of toxicological diseases, and children’s toxicology issues in developing countries will be discussed. Attendees can enroll in professional development courses, and most importantly, will have an opportunity to meet and share ideas with colleagues from around the world.

The venue for ICT XI is the Palais des congrès, a modern, worldclass convention centre located in the heart of a bustling and vibrant downtown. From the Palais des congrès, visitors can easily access four distinctive city districts: the Quartier international, Chinatown, the downtown business core, and Old Montréal. With its distinctive French culture, celebrated cuisine, and acclaimed arts scene, Montréal is a popular tourist destination. A friendly and dynamic bilingual city, there are many attractions and activities for delegates and their families. To help Congress attendees relax and really enjoy their time in Canada, the Local Arrangements Committee has prepared an exciting social program, as well as arranging several interesting post-congress tours within and outside the Province of Québec. July is especially a wonderful time to be in Montréal with many outdoor events and warm weather contributing to a pervasive ‘joie de vivre’

I hope that you will join us in Montréal for ICT XI as we learn of the latest advances in the toxicological sciences while celebrating the thirtieth anniversary of ICT I, which was held in Toronto, Canada.
